Jacob’s family is unaware that Joseph is now the ruler of Egypt right under Pharaoh! Instead Jacob has sunk in despair as he faces a severe famine, has lost his son Joseph, and now Simeon, and may soon lose Benjamin. But Jacob’s reality is far from what he has already concluded it to be. What a challenge for us not to draw wrong conclusions about our life until God has had a chance to play out all of the facts!
